Here’s a little history and tale of the tape of the baseball programs at Cal State Fullerton, who won the Stanford Regional, and Long Beach State, who won their regional last night, as they will clash this weekend…

 

CALIFORNIA STATE UNIVERSITY, FULLERTON TITANS BASEBALL

Founded: 1965. Became a Division 1 program in 1975; has never had a losing season in D1.

Conference Championships: 28. 16 Big West Conference Titles, latest in 2016

College World Series Appearances: 17, last one in 2015

National Championships: Four (1979, 1984, 1995, 2004)

Notable Alumni in the Major Leagues: Tim Wallach, Mark Kotsay, Phil Nevin, Justin Turner *

2017 Record: 37-21

* Went 3-0 in Stanford Regional

LONG BEACH STATE UNIVERSITY 49ers/DIRTBAGS BASEBALL

Founded: 1954. Became a Division 1 program in 1970.

Conference Championships: 12. Nine Big West Conference titles, including this year.

College World Series Appearances: Four, last one in 1998

National Championships: None.

Notable Alumni in the Major Leagues: Jason Giambi, Jered Weaver *, Evan Longoria *, Troy Tulowitski *,

(* = denotes current MLB player)

 

THE CAL STATE FULLERTON/LONG BEACH STATE RIVALRY BY THE NUMBERS:

Number of meetings: 217

All-Time Series: Cal State Fullerton leads 142-75

2017 Season: Long Beach State won five of six games
